Introduction to Lyndhurst Cemetery
Lyndhurst Cemetery is a historical cemetery located in Lyndhurst, England. Established in the late 1800s, this cemetery has served as a final resting place for many individuals and families throughout the years. What makes Lyndhurst Cemetery unique is its peaceful and serene atmosphere, surrounded by lush greenery and beautiful landscapes, providing a tranquil space for families and friends to visit their loved ones.Services & products
Lyndhurst Cemetery offers a range of services, including traditional burials and cremations, as well as a variety of memorial options such as headstones and plaques. The cemetery also features a beautiful chapel for funeral services and a peaceful garden of remembrance for scattering ashes.Location

Beautiful little cemetery and small chapel on the outskirts of Lyndhurst, along the track about 300m beyond Bolton's bench. There is a small car park. It sits in the New Forest at a place where many walks and bridleways cross. It's very well kept, and a lovely place to visit.
